Websites
Activity
Learn
Support Us
Sign up for Free
Sign In
Neocities.org
New Duck City
newduckcity.neocities.org
21,196
views
33
followers
2,965
updates
0
tips
Share
newduckcity
3 years ago
Maybe… just maybe… will actually make an attempt at working on my page soon
Website Stats
Last updated
53 minutes ago
Created
May 31, 2017
Site Traffic Stats
This site follows
Followers
Tags
nostalgia
kawaii
videogames
personal
cute